2024 Kawasaki Eliminator 400 Models Unveiled
In a move to cater to diverse preferences, Kawasaki has introduced three distinct models of the Eliminator 400 – Standard Eliminator, Eliminator SE, and Eliminator Plaza Edition. The official launch of these variants is scheduled for March 23rd, 2024. This update was announced by Kawasaki Japan, and similar updates are expected in the Indian market.

New Design and Features
While the Standard Eliminator retains its original design, the Eliminator SE and Plaza Edition showcase new body panels, exclusive colors, and additional features. The Plaza Edition stands as a middle-trim option, whereas the Eliminator SE takes the top-spec position with enhanced design and added features.
Added Features:
Both Eliminator Plaza Edition and Eliminator SE come equipped with a USB Type-C charging socket on the handlebar and a GPS-compatible front and rear two-camera drive recorder system. This innovative system acts as a dual-channel dash camera, recording feeds from both the front and rear for enhanced safety.
Exclusive Colors:
Model | Color Options |
Standard Eliminator | Metallic Flat Spark Black |
Eliminator Plaza Edition | Pearl Storm Grey, Pearl Sand Khaki |
Eliminator SE | Metallic Flat Spark Black x Metallic Matte Dark Green, Phantom Blue x Ebony |
Stylish Headlight Cowl:
Only the top-spec Eliminator SE model boasts a stylish headlight cowl, adding to its overall aesthetics. However, all models share common elements like the Trellis frame, 18-inch front and 16-inch rear wheels setup, and identical tyres and other components.

Unchanged Powertrain:
Under the hood, the Eliminator 400 maintains its prowess with a 399cc parallel twin-cylinder DOHC 4V liquid-cooled engine delivering 48 bhp of peak power and 37 Nm of peak torque. Mated to a 6-speed gearbox, this powertrain ensures a thrilling riding experience for enthusiasts.
